Most graduate departments offer some kind of support to grad students, although certainly not as much as they used to. Your best bet at getting such support is a) doing really well on the GRE b) applying early and c) writing a kickass application essay that shows how you would be an asset to their dept.
And nothing wrong with applying to several different institutions and making the decision based on the amount of aid you are offered.
Outright grants are not that common, but teaching/research assistantships are.
